    @Littlebit: I wouldn't compare your temps this cycle to your last one, because you only started temping late last cycle. Temps are generally higher the second half of your cycle, post-ovulation, so that is why they would look higher on your previous chart, compared to the first half of your current cycle. I'd say it definitely looks promising that you O'd on the 13th, but FF won't give you crosshairs until you have at least 3 days of a temperature shift. Keep BD'ing just in case!

    @pui: I had AMH done, and as I recall, it wasn't that expensive. My RE Doc did it to tell me the 'age' of my eggs. (I'm 35, so after the MC, they wanted to ensure everything was at least a little ok...)

    My number came back 'low' for my age, but my RE said that it wasn't an indicator of being able to conceive, just an indicator that not every one of my follicles is going to be the best. She sent me several studies/articles that AMH is a fairly 'new' measure and is only one of several indicators. My RE encouraged us to continue to try to conceive naturally for awhile, because even though my numbers are 'low', there's no reason to think (based on other indicators) I don't have some healthy follicles floating around in there.
